    I don't see how. There is nothing "slick" about chasing a guy down, head first, and winging shots from your waist pummeling him. Hopkins isn't slick either. Ward isn't either. I don't know what the heck these people are thinking.

    Slick means you stand right in front of a guy, feet planted, and he hits nothing but air, arm, elbows, and gloves WITHOUT grabbing as your first line of defense. Or you pop in, launch off a barrage and you are gone from an alternate angle before the guy answers.
